Output 1bf134cbc3495d3ca5dfea3498150ba14fae11e2ee2371670dfd57ccc6f8bf8a:0

value
322291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de300f8834fe056fc710c7ddbc68fcff6fe8165d OP_EQUAL
address
3MwqWSiN3CeEPi7E5KfrwLLrhVLHhwWcjA
transaction
1bf134cbc3495d3ca5dfea3498150ba14fae11e2ee2371670dfd57ccc6f8bf8a
confirmations
479626
spent
true